What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Creative Resource,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Creative Resource, you need a strong background in project coordination, creative process management, and an understanding of marketing or design principles, often supported by a relevant degree or experience in creative industries. Familiarity with resource management tools like Workamajig or Monday.com, as well as scheduling and workflow systems, is typically required. Excellent communication, organizational skills, and the ability to problem-solve in dynamic environments help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ure that creative projects are delivered efficiently, on time, and with optimal allocation of talent and resources.

How does a Creative Resource typically collaborate with project managers and creative teams to ensure projects run smoothly?

A Creative Resource acts as a key liaison between project managers and creative teams, helping to allocate talent and manage workloads based on project requirements and deadlines. They regularly participate in planning meetings, assess team capacity, and reassign resources as priorities shift. This role requires strong communication and organizational skills to balance multiple projects while maintaining high creative standards, ensuring that each team member’s strengths are utilized effectively and deadlines are met.

What are Creative Resources?

Creative Resources refer to the people, tools, and materials that support the creative process within organizations, such as advertising agencies, design studios, or marketing departments. This can include creative professionals like designers, copywriters, and art directors, as well as software, templates, stock images, and other assets needed to produce creative work. Effective management of creative resources ensures projects are delivered on time and meet quality standards. Organizations often have dedicated Creative Resource Managers to coordinate workload, allocate talent, and optimize productivity. Understanding and leveraging creative resources is key to successful project outcomes.

POSITION OVERVIEW
As a Resource Manager, you'll be the conduit between our people and our work partnership with leadership to make strategic casting decisions in support of our Famously Effective work. With a focus on day-to-day resource shifts in addition to long-term planning, your strategic prowess will align talent with projects, cultivating highly effective teams that consistently deliver exceptional results for our clients. Reporting to the Director of Resource Management, you'll play a pivotal role in codifying and optimizing resourcing across the agency.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
  • Identifies areas for process enhancements and proposes solutions to cultivate a connected and inclusive agency culture
  • Ownership of department level resourcing and partnership with leads across finance, account, project management, HR, TA and department head
  • Responsible for data integrity and QA of capacity planning tool
  • Maintenance of team org charts and allocations
  • Support new business efforts, prioritizing resources to align with project needs
  • Identify skill set gaps, cross-training opportunities, and provide strategic guidance on optimal client team structures with staff plans and growth paths in mind
  • Lead regular resourcing meetings, ensuring talent utilization and resolving conflicts.
  • Manages and prioritizes coverage of PTO, internal projects, global needs
  • Own weekly capacity reviews with teams and discussion recaps
  • Liaise with internal recruitment team for freelance sourcing and projections

WHO YOU ARE:
  • An entrepreneurial team player with a systems-thinking mindset and sharp analytical skills.
  • Top tier Microsoft Excel skills
  • Comfortable navigating a creative and fast-paced environment.
  • Proactive, confident, and adept at prioritizing competing demands.
  • Able to lead meetings, drive conversations, and resolve conflicts.
  • Comfortable with complex systems and capable of storytelling with data.
  • Impeccable attention to detail.

WHAT YOU WILL NEED:
  • 3+ years of experience in creative resource management or production/project management within an agency environment.
  • Firm grasp of the creative process in an agency setting.
  • Strong understanding of the functional skills and responsibilities of various creative, studio, strategy, and project management roles.
  • Excellent interpersonal communication skills, with the ability to motivate and influence at all levels.
  • Understanding of talent/resource management reporting, metrics, and tools.
